This hazardous weather outlook is for Eastern Upper Michigan and
Northern Lower Michigan.

.DAY ONE...Tonight.

A flash freeze is possible later tonight as temperatures plummet
below freezing. The combination of icy roads, in addition to
falling and blowing snow, will lead to hazardous driving
conditions later tonight. See the latest Winter Weather Advisories
for additional details.

.DAYS TWO THROUGH SEVEN...Friday through Wednesday.

Snow, blowing snow, and strong winds will continue on Friday
across the snowbelts of northern lower and eastern upper Michigan.
Hazardous travel is expected. See the latest Winter Weather
Advisories for additional details.

Additional snow or mixed precipitation chances at times into next
week.

...WINTER WEATHER ADVISORY REMAINS IN EFFECT FROM 10 PM THIS EVENING
TO 1 PM EST FRIDAY...

* WHAT...Snow developing late. Total snow accumulations between 1
  and 3 inches. Winds gusting as high as 40 mph leading to blowing
  snow.

* WHERE...Western Chippewa County.

* WHEN...From 10 PM this evening to 1 PM EST Friday.

* IMPACTS...Rapidly falling temperatures later tonight will lead to
  icy road conditions. Gusty winds combined with falling snow will
  result in very poor visibilities at times tonight into Friday.
  Gusty winds could bring down tree branches and cause isolated
  power outages. The hazardous conditions will impact the Friday
  morning commute.

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...

Slow down and use caution while traveling.

During lake effect snow, the weather can vary from bands of locally
heavy snow to dry weather just a few miles away. Visibilities can
also vary greatly. Be prepared for rapid changes in weather,
visibility, and road conditions.
